What Is the Cost of Living Near Boise?

Understanding the cost of living near Boise is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Roby Financial.
Boise's Cost of Living Index is approximately 101.5 (1.5% more expensive than US average; 4.6% more than ID average). Rapidly growing, housing costs have significantly increased. Valley Regional Trans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from Roby Financial,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,300 - $1,900+ A significant portion of Roby Financial sal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$110 - $200 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$45 (VRT mon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$400 - $590 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$380 - $700+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$680+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,605 - $4,075+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
